Abstract
An industrial vehicle has a loading attachment, a mast, a tilt cylinder, first and second pressure sensors and a controller. The mast supports the attachment and guides the attachment. The tilt cylinder has a piston and a piston rod and operates by hydraulic fluid from a hydraulic fluid source. The piston rod connects with the piston and also connects with the mast. The piston divides the inside of the tilt cylinder into a rod side chamber and a bottom side chamber. The first and second pressure sensors respectively detect pressures of the hydraulic fluid in the rod side and the bottom side chambers. The controller calculates an axial force applied to the tilt cylinder based on signals detected by the sensors and calculates load weight moment in a back and forth direction of the vehicle based on the axial force and compares the calculated moment with a predetermined value.
